Abstract

Bioplastic is one solution to the large amount of plastic waste that is a problem for the environment because it is difficult to degrade. This study aims to characterize the bioplastic film of ambon banana peel starch and to determine the best ambon peel starch concentration. Observations on the resulting bioplastic products are physical properties and mechanical properties. Physical properties tests include thickness, density, water absorption and mechanical properties including tensile strength, percent elongation, young's modulus. The results showed that differences in starch concentration affected the thickness, density, water absorption, tensile strength, elongation and young's modulus. The best treatment based on the mechanical properties of bioplastics was the addition of 1 g of Ambon banana peel starch.
